Output d150b77efe81b15a208f6742207e8d4d1e2391207f9048a710ac71450e855df2:11

value
2079
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8fc8f20e26dda8a9d38709e330d48c81d083f94afd54e089b739deb4af609924
address
bc1p3ly0yr3xmk52n5u8p83np4yvs8gg8722l42wpzdh880tftmqnyjqfmdxuh
transaction
d150b77efe81b15a208f6742207e8d4d1e2391207f9048a710ac71450e855df2
confirmations
126497
spent
true